As nouns, deadly nightshade and belladonna plant are synonyms defined as:
  • deadly nightshade and belladonna plant: perennial Eurasian herb with reddish bell-shaped flowers and shining black berries; extensively grown in United States; roots and leaves yield atropine
Other synonyms of deadly nightshade include Atropa belladonna, belladonna.
